if you're gonna do rentals make sure they are in good areas and you choose your tenants wisely. it can be a lot more work than you might think, and unless you fix all the little stuff yourself the costs will add up. i've done quite a lot of remodeling maintenance and what not, it can possibly be a lot of work, sometimes not. i think there's maybe better things to do than rent, but flipping remodels is very lucrative if you can do all the work yourself, you could remodel, rent and then sell in a year or two after you fix it up. look into building houses and selling them, if you can do a lot of the work yourself and want to put in some effort you could make a huge amount of money spending 5 years doing that
